2. A high-school track team sold tickets for a car wash to raise money for equipment. Tickets sold for $5 for cars and $8 for vans. The team sold 200 tickets. They raised a total of $1150.
The linear system that represents this situation is: x = cars and y = vans
x + y = 200
5x + 8y = 1150
How many cars and how many vans did they wash? Show all work.
